Product specification
Color
black
Weight M size [g] ±0.2g
8.60
Average thickness at palm [mm]
0.18
Average thickness at finger [mm]
0.21
Length [mm]
240
Sizes
S - 4XL
Shape
ambidextrous, gloves fitting either hand
Cuff
beaded
Texture type
diamond textured
Shelf life
3 years
Freedom from Holes (AQL)
1.5
PPE Category
PPE Regulation (EU) 2016/425 as Cat. III
Classification: EN ISO 374-1:2016+A1:2018/ Type B
- 40% Sodium hydroxide (K) : level 6
- 30% Hydrogen peroxide (P) : level 3
- 37% Formaldehyde (T) : level 4
- n-heptane (J) : level 4
- 25% Ammonium hydroxide (o) : level 2
EN ISO 374-5:2016
- Protection against bacteria and fungi : pass
- Protection against viruses : pass

Storge condition
Do not expose to direct sunlight, ozone sources or sources of fire. Store in a dry and cool place. Do not keep in direct vicinity of solvents, oils, fuels and lubricants.
